What is the importance of involving the community in public health communication?

Involving the community in public health communication is crucial for several reasons:
Building trust: Community involvement fosters trust and ensures that public health messages are well-received.
Addressing concerns: Engaging with the community allows public health officials to address specific concerns and misinformation.
Improved compliance: When the community is involved, there is typically better compliance with public health measures.
Feedback loop: Community engagement provides valuable feedback, allowing for the refinement of public health strategies.
